Granville T Woods US inventor Woods is celebrated as the Black Edison a reference to his many inventions Born in Columbus Ohio he trained as a machinist and blacksmith and later as a fireman and then chief engineer on a steamer He settled in Cincinnati Ohio and began developing inventions related to the railroad His patents include an overhead electrical conducting system steam engines and wireless telegraphy systems This earlier invention was purchased by Alexander Graham Bells company enabling Woods to become a fulltime inventor He also worked on air brakes for trains Artwork published in
